The Tascam MZ-123BT is a compact, single height, multi-channel, multi-zone audio mixer for professional installations. It offers flexible routing, mixing and distribution of up to three music or voice channels for use in commercial environments such as retail, restaurants, bars, cafés, hotels or any other environment that requires independent routing and announcement functions. The Bluetooth-enabled MZ-123BT is simple and intuitive to use. Its two versatile microphone inputs feature a talkover function that automatically mutes background music during announcements or paging for excellent intelligibility.Three separate zone outputs with volume control allow background music to be distributed to specific areas or rooms in a restaurant, hotel, retail shop or other commercial environment. Three balanced stereo outputs with Euroblock connectors for fixed installation are accessible via the rear panel. Each output can output the signal in either mono or stereo. Two stereo line inputs (RCA, unbalanced) allow the connection of AV devices such as Tascam CD/solid-state players or similar playback devices. Channel 3 has an Aux/Bluetooth input, which can be used to play an additional audio source via Bluetooth or a 3.5 mm jack plug. Each input has a volume control and three zone selection buttons for distributing the sound signals to the desired areas or rooms. The MZ-123BT has a special Bluetooth antenna on the front. This ensures consistent stability of the radio signal and therefore reliability when streaming source material from a Bluetooth-enabled device - even in signal-demanding environments. For announcements or presentations, the MZ-123BT offers two microphone inputs with separately switchable 48-volt phantom power for condenser microphones, a talkover function and zone selection via pushbuttons on the front.Two microphones can be connected via Euroblock connectors on the rear, while an additional XLR/TRS combo socket on the front allows an alternative microphone to be quickly connected and selected via a switch on the front.
The CD-400UDAB is a compact, remote-controlled media player in 19-inch format that can play tracks from CDs, USB storage media, SD cards and Bluetooth devices. It also includes a radio receiver for FM and DAB+ with 20 presets each and a mini-jack input on the front of the device for playing music from portable music players, for example. The radio receiver has its own output, which can be used to supply two rooms with different music signals, for example.The device can be controlled remotely using the infrared remote control RC-CD400 supplied as well as via the built-in serial RS-232C interface. The multi-talented CD-400UDAB is suitable for a wide range of applications, for example as a playback unit on tour or for background sound in restaurants, small shops or public facilities.

The DR-40X is a versatile four-track audio recorder for musicians, podcasters and other users with high demands on sound quality. It is based on the highly successful Tascam DR-40 and adds a few more functions to the already extensive range of features.Its adjustable cardioid condenser microphones can handle high sound pressure levels and can be used either in XY configuration for particularly clean recordings with low phase shift or in AB orientation for a wider stereo field. You can also connect your own microphones or line-level sources via two Neutrik XLR/TRS combo jacks that support both microphone levels and line levels at +4 dBu from mixing consoles or the FOH desk. The mic preamps feature 48-volt phantom power and a wide gain range to capture everything from soft whispers to loud live sounds. The built-in stereo microphones allow you to pick up the sounds of the audience and record the performance from the mixer at the same time - ideal for live recordings. Like its predecessor, the DR-40X features dual recording with different levels, which helps to avoid distortion and thus offers additional security.The layout of the DR-40X has been redesigned so that it is easy to operate with the thumb. Operations such as recording, adjusting the level, deleting unwanted takes and adding marks can be achieved at the touch of a button. The menus are available in English, Spanish, Portuguese, French, Italian, German, Russian, Chinese, Korean and Japanese. In addition to manual levelling, there are three different automatic functions to choose from (limiter, peak reduction, auto level), which can help to avoid distortion during recording. Apply one of six reverb effects to the input or output signal and use the overdub function to add speech, vocals or instruments to existing recordings. Use the automatic level levelling to compensate for sudden volume jumps during playback and the built-in speaker to quickly check recordings. Other features such as variable speed, depth filters, a chromatic tuning function and others are also accessible via the menu.The new dictation mode simplifies skipping forwards and backwards during playback at pre-set time intervals. It can be combined with the variable speed and a special voice EQ, which is helpful when transcribing recorded meeting minutes, for example. The new overwrite recording function allows you to set an entry point from which an existing recording is overwritten as with a conventional tape recorder.In addition to recording on the go, the DR-40X can also be used as a USB audio interface with two inputs and outputs. This makes it a powerful tool for dubbing, live streaming, podcasting and composing in studio quality.
The ML-16D is a compact, high-quality analogue to Dante analogue converter for the bidirectional transmission of 16 analogue audio channels via a Dante network. It has space-saving 25-pin D-sub connections which, in conjunction with optionally available connection modules, serve as balanced inputs and outputs for analogue signals with line level. Two Ethernet connections (Dante Primary / Secondary) enable redundant operation via two separate networks.The converter has indicators for the operating status and the current sampling rate as well as overload LEDs for each input and signal LEDs for each input and output. Switches on the rear panel allow you to set the required maximum input/output level. All other settings such as sampling rate, channel routing or latency are accessible via the free "Dante Controller" computer application.Dante is a network technology from Audinate for high-performance distribution of audio signals over standard IP networks. It supports the simultaneous transmission of hundreds of uncompressed audio channels with extremely low latency and precise synchronisation.

The SS-CDR250N network-compatible solid-state/CD recorder and player offers a wide range of control options for professional applications, for example in broadcasting organisations or fixed installations. It records in WAV and MP3 format on SD/SDHC/SDXC and USB sticks or in MP3 and audio CD format on CD via a space-saving retractable drive. As the recorder is able to connect to an FTP server via a network, it can automatically upload files after recording or download files for playback. Time synchronisation via SNTP is also possible.Compared to conventional recorders, the SS-CDR250N offers more security for your valuable files with its two SD card slots. It can create backups on the second memory card during recording or switch to the second card as soon as the capacity on the first card runs out. It also closes files automatically if the power fails during recording so that the entire recording session is not lost.The SS-CDR250N can be controlled in various ways: The RC-SS150 remote control offers a convenient interface with LC colour display and 12 instant start buttons. There is also a dedicated app for iOS and Android devices, which can be used to control the transport and make various settings. Or you can use the serial and parallel interfaces to integrate the recorder into existing environments.Balanced and unbalanced analogue inputs and outputs as well as coaxial SPDIF and AES/EBU digital inputs and outputs with sample rate converters are available for audio connections. An optional Dante interface card provides a two-channel input and output for Dante audio networks.
The Tascam CD-200SB is a robust, universal playback device for audio material available on solid-state media such as SD/SDHC cards and USB sticks or on CDs (CD-DA, CD-R, CD-RW). It supports the file formats WAV, MP3, MP2, WMA and AAC and offers ten buttons for direct access to freely selectable folders on a solid-state medium. This makes it the ideal replacement for outdated CD changers. The device can also extract tracks from audio CDs to SD/SDHC/USB media in either WAV or MP3 format to archive them or make them more easily available.The CD-200SB offers functions such as single track, random, programmed and repeat playback, play function and variable pitch/speed (±14%). It also supports CD text and ID3/WMA/AAC tags, i.e. the artist and track name are shown on the display. A memory to protect against dropouts (10 seconds) is also available. On the output side, a balanced and an unbalanced analogue output, a headphone output with level control as well as a coaxial and an optical digital output ensure integration into practically any conceivable environment. A wireless remote control is also included.
Tascam Sonicview offers several options for recording. In addition to the integrated audio interface and the stereo recorder, you can retrofit a multi-track recording card (IF-MTR32), with which 32 audio tracks can be recorded directly onto an SDXC memory card. The SD recorder supports punch-in and punch-out for all 32 tracks simultaneously as well as pre-recording, auto-recording and markers. And best of all: during recording, the file is automatically saved and closed every 60 seconds to prevent data loss. So you can let the recorder do its job without any worries while you concentrate on mixing.

The LM-8ST is a compact line mixer that is just as suitable for building installations as it is as a submixer in the studio or on stage or for other situations in which sources with line levels need to be mixed together. The user can assign eight stereo sources independently to two stereo outputs, with a choice between pre- and post-fader for the second output. Level controls and level indicators in the inputs and outputs ensure easy handling. There is also a microphone input for announcements or vocals. Multiple devices can be linked together using bus inputs and outputs, so that 16 or more inputs are available.The LM-8ST is housed in a sturdy, installable metal housing and has a built-in power supply unit (no AC adapter) - the best prerequisites for safe and reliable operation for many years to come.
